Mina Nouri (Persian: مینا نوری; born on 6 January 1951) is an Iranian painter, printmaker and educator.

Biography[edit]

Mina Nouri was born on 6 January 1951 in Tehran, Iran.[1] She is married to photographer Ahmad Aali.[2]

Between 1970 and 1975, she studied at Accademia di Belle Arti di Roma, as well as at Accademia di Albertina, Torino and Istituto Statale d'Arte Urbino.[3] From 1975 until 1996, she was a member of faculty at Farabi University and at University of Art, Tehran, Iran.[1][3]
